• Effective Date: Feb 04, 2019

1. On 02/04/2019, the U.S. Court of International Trade issued a statutory injunction (SI) enjoining liquidation of entries identified in paragraph 2 which are subject to the antidumping duty order on uncovered innerspring units from China (A-570-928) (A-566-002). This SI was issued in connection with court number 19-00005.

2. This SI enjoins liquidation of entries of uncovered innerspring units from Macau that: (1) were produced and/or exported by Macao Commercial and Industrial Spring Mattress Manufacturer; (2) were the subject of the United States Department of Commerce's final determination in Uncovered Innerspring Units from the People's Republic of China: Final Affirmative Determination of Circumvention of the Antidumping Duty Order, 83 FR 65626 (December 21, 2018); and (3) were entered, or withdrawn from warehouse for consumption, on or after November 22, 2016.

3. Effective 02/04/2019 (the date the Court issued the SI), no liquidation may be made for entries referred to in paragraph 2 which remain unliquidated as of 02/04/2019. Any such entries that are set for liquidation must be unset immediately. Continue to suspend liquidation of these entries until liquidation instructions are issued.

4. Effective immediately, CBP is instructed to follow the terms of the SI.

5. The SI applies to the liquidation instructions in message number 7115312, dated 04/25/2017, message number 8078301, dated 03/19/2018, and message number 8120309, dated 04/30/2018.
